New polypropylene-ethylene copolymers for enhanced clarity

17-Feb-05
Lyondell Chemical Company's Equistar Chemicals business has introduced two new polypropylene-ethylene copolymer resins, for use in molding and extrusion applications including blow molding, sheet, injection molding and film, where enhanced clarity is essential. The end applications include food containers, beverage bottles and personal care product packaging. For a superior product with exceptional clarity, faster cycle times, dimensional stability and toughness, the company has incorporated Millad 3988 clarifying agent into the resins. The new polypropylene-ethylene copolymer resins are compliant with the Food and Drug Administration regulations and can be used to produce food storage containers and closures that come into contact with food.
